0

Я знаю код, который позволяет использовать свои собственные маркеры для карт Google на iOS и Android, но я смотрю, как я могу иметь меню для разных типов маркеров люди хотят тебя. Я вижу, что многие приложения для карт google имеют разные типы маркеров, но мне интересно, как они это позволяют, кто-нибудь знает, как это сделать?Позволяет пользователям выбирать разные пользовательские маркеры на картах google

ответ

2

Пользовательские маркеры - это только файлы изображений PNG. Все, что вам нужно сделать, это создать подборщик изображений доступных файлов значков, которые вы хотите разрешить пользователям; а затем назначить свойство значка целевого маркерного объекта использовать этот файл изображения.

В одном из моих приложений у меня есть словарь UIImage с идентификатором строки в качестве ключа. Когда я назначаю значок маркеру, все, что мне нужно сделать, это: myMarker.icon = [myIconDict objectForKey: selectedIconId];

+0

Как я могу создать подборщик изображений? – TechnoNecro

0

Самое простое решение для выбора значков - это, вероятно, UITableView. Встроенный UITableViewCell уже имеет изображение и текстовую метку. Установите ImageView на изображение значка, а текст - на некоторую таблицу.

Смежные вопросы